History and Principles of Pilates

Pilates is a form of exercise that was developed by Joseph Pilates in the early 20th century. Originally called Contrology, Pilates focuses on strengthening the core muscles, improving posture, and enhancing flexibility. Joseph Pilates believed that physical and mental health are interconnected and that by practicing Pilates, one can achieve balance and well-being.

Joseph Pilates believed in the mind-body connection and that by practicing Pilates, one can achieve balance and overall well-being. The key principles of Pilates include:

  • Concentration: Focusing on each movement and being present in the moment
  • Control: Performing exercises with precision and awareness
  • Centering: Using core muscles as the powerhouse of the body
  • Precision: Emphasizing correct execution to prevent injury
  • Breath: Essential for movement facilitation
  • Flow: Transitioning smoothly between exercises
